Iran says would consider limited nuclear talks with US
Iran said on Sunday it would consider nuclear negotiations with the United States, but only as they pertained to external concerns of the “potential militarisation” of the programme — rather than a total shutdown.
Iran said on Monday it would not negotiate under ‘intimidation’, after US president Donald Trump sought to ratchet up pressure on Tehran by ending a sanctions waiver that had allowed Iraq to buy electricity from its Shia neighbour.
